Customs Declaration Request
I have just received the Kickstarter reward and I have a request:
The Pathfinder Flip-Mat: The Emerald Spire Superdungeon Multi-Pack has been declared on the Customs Declaration Form as Dice/Accessories. In the EU you have to pay 10% customs fee for books and 20% for toys (as dice).

In my opinion flip mats are printed matter not toys.

So my request: Can maps be declared as printed matter (Edit: which they are) so the next time I have to pay customs it will be just the 10% and not 20% I had to pay this time?

Customer Service Ray of Funshine

Unfortunately, we will not be able to assist with this request.

Because Flip-Mats are not considered bound printed matter, we cannot list them as books for customs and shipping purpose. We do not have a way to alter what the customs forms say unless a product is miscategorized.
